tools: bpftool: add probes for eBPF map types

Add new probes for eBPF map types, to detect what are the ones available
on the system. Try creating one map of each type, and see if the kernel
complains.

Sample output:

    # bpftool feature probe kernel
    ...
    Scanning eBPF map types...
    eBPF map_type hash is available
    eBPF map_type array is available
    eBPF map_type prog_array is available
    ...

    # bpftool --json --pretty feature probe kernel
    {
        ...
        "map_types": {
            "have_hash_map_type": true,
            "have_array_map_type": true,
            "have_prog_array_map_type": true,
            ...
        }
    }

v5:
- In libbpf.map, move global symbol to the new LIBBPF_0.0.2 section.

v3:
- Use a switch with all enum values for setting specific map parameters,
  so that gcc complains at compile time (-Wswitch-enum) if new map types
  were added to the kernel but libbpf was not updated.

v2:
- Move probes from bpftool to libbpf.
- Remove C-style macros output from this patch.

@@ -93,3 +93,87 @@ bool bpf_probe_prog_type(enum bpf_prog_type prog_type, __u32 ifindex)
 
        return errno != EINVAL && errno != EOPNOTSUPP;
 }
+
+bool bpf_probe_map_type(enum bpf_map_type map_type, __u32 ifindex)
+{
+       int key_size, value_size, max_entries, map_flags;
+       struct bpf_create_map_attr attr = {};
+       int fd = -1, fd_inner;
+
+       key_size        = sizeof(__u32);
+       value_size      = sizeof(__u32);
+       max_entries     = 1;
+       map_flags       = 0;
+
+       switch (map_type) {
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_STACK_TRACE:
+               value_size      = sizeof(__u64);
+               break;
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_LPM_TRIE:
+               key_size        = sizeof(__u64);
+               value_size      = sizeof(__u64);
+               map_flags       = BPF_F_NO_PREALLOC;
+               break;
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_CGROUP_STORAGE: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_PERCPU_CGROUP_STORAGE:
+               key_size        = sizeof(struct bpf_cgroup_storage_key);
+               value_size      = sizeof(__u64);
+               max_entries     = 0;
+               break;
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_QUEUE: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_STACK:
+               key_size        = 0;
+               break;
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_UNSPEC: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_HASH: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_ARRAY: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_PROG_ARRAY: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_PERF_EVENT_ARRAY: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_PERCPU_HASH: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_PERCPU_ARRAY: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_CGROUP_ARRAY: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_LRU_HASH: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_LRU_PERCPU_HASH: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_ARRAY_OF_MAPS: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_HASH_OF_MAPS: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_DEVMAP: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_SOCKMAP: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_CPUMAP: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_XSKMAP: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_SOCKHASH:
+       case BPF_MAP_TYPE_REUSEPORT_SOCKARRAY:
+       default:
+               break;
+       }
+
+       if (map_type == BPF_MAP_TYPE_ARRAY_OF_MAPS ||
+           map_type == BPF_MAP_TYPE_HASH_OF_MAPS) {
+               /* TODO: probe for device, once libbpf has a function to create
+                * map-in-map for offload
+                */
+               if (ifindex)
+                       return false;
+
+               fd_inner = bpf_create_map(BPF_MAP_TYPE_HASH,
+                                         sizeof(__u32), sizeof(__u32), 1, 0);
+               if (fd_inner < 0)
+                       return false;
+               fd = bpf_create_map_in_map(map_type, NULL, sizeof(__u32),
+                                          fd_inner, 1, 0);
+               close(fd_inner);
+       } else {
+               /* Note: No other restriction on map type probes for offload */
+               attr.map_type = map_type;
+               attr.key_size = key_size;
+               attr.value_size = value_size;
+               attr.max_entries = max_entries;
+               attr.map_flags = map_flags;
+               attr.map_ifindex = ifindex;
+
+               fd = bpf_create_map_xattr(&attr);
+       }
+       if (fd >= 0)
+               close(fd);
+
+       return fd >= 0;
+}
